在长期航天中利用紫外线辐射的展望

随着航天员在太空停留的时间逐渐延长 ,各种航天环境因素对航天员的影响更加显著 ,紫外线缺乏也成为一个重要因素。研究表明 ,低剂量 ( 1 0mJ/cm2 )的紫外线照射对人体是有益的而且是必需的 ,它可增强机体免疫功能 ;改善载人航天时周围环境的卫生条件 ,提高机体的工作能力和航天中不利因素的抵抗力 ,预防航天员飞行中矿物质丢失 ,治疗皮肤化脓性疾病和变态反应性疾病 ;对变态源的脱敏等。所以 ,对长期航天时的航天员适当进行紫外线照射是十分必要的。 As astronauts stay in space for extended periods of time, various aerospace environmental factors have a more significant impact on astronauts, and UV deficiency has also become an important factor. Studies have shown that low dose (10mJ / cm2) of ultraviolet radiation on the human body is beneficial and necessary, it can enhance the body’s immune function; to improve the hygiene conditions of the environment during manned space flight to improve the working ability of the body and aerospace Resistance to unfavorable factors, prevention of mineral loss in astronauts’ flight, treatment of cutaneous purulent and allergic diseases, desensitization of abnormal sources, and the like. Therefore, it is necessary to properly irradiate the astronauts in the long-term space flight with ultraviolet light.
